For the last day of Figline's Festival of Forgiveness, Tuesday, Sept. 3, major initiatives are expected:
at 1 p.m. will start from the Circolo Arci in Incisa the 42nd Giro del Valdarno by the G.S. Nuovo Pedale di Figline. Arrival in Piazza Marsilio Ficino is scheduled for 5 p.m.
In the historic center of Figline, the Contrade will parade at 9 p.m. and at 9:30 p.m. they will compete in the Palio a Cavallo, the fifth and final race for the 47th Palio di San Rocco. This will be followed by the proclamation of the winning Contrada.
The Festival will close at midnight with a fireworks display by Soldi Company.
The events scheduled for the Palio are organized by Pro Loco Marsilio Ficino and are sponsored by the City of Figline and Incisa Valdarno.
From Aug. 30 to Sept. 3, Marsilio Ficino Square and St. Francis Square will host candy and street food stalls.
